Catalog cache invalidation (Brimhall Storefront). When product edits don't appear within 5 minutes: confirm the purge worker is draining the change queue, then flush the edge layer for the affected category only. Never run a full flush during peak hours. Verify the item renders fresh, then log the purge in the sync notes with the trace token below.

session token of bajeg-bajop = htk4_6c57

Ticket: SDK parity blocked by expired credentials

While verifying feature parity between the Quillfox Java and Python SDKs for the 4.2 release, the parity test harness began failing on every endpoint. Root cause: the credential used by the harness against the internal Comparison Matrix service expired last week, so parity results since then are invalid. We've issued a replacement and re-run is queued. For the release checklist, the harness should be configured with the key below.

app token of tagug-hahaf = kto2_9v

Renovations to the lockfile go through the Pinboard review queue, and on-call engineers must never hand-edit pins during an incident without filing a follow-up task. When rebuilding the resolver cache on a fresh host, copy the baseline env file from the vault template before installing anything. The resolver authenticates to our private mirror, so the env file must include the mirror credential on its own line, which goes directly below this sentence.

secret setting of fawig-tawip: RELAY_SECRET3=e04

# InkLedger Environments

InkLedger, our PDF invoice renderer, runs in three environments: dev, staging, and production. Each environment has its own font cache, template bucket, and render queue. New team members should verify staging parity before promoting any template change. Please read each setting carefully before editing anything. The staging environment currently uses the following configuration values.

deployment values, yadup-tajof:
oliath:
  log_level: debug
  metrics_host: metrics.oliath.zemvarlabs.internal
  pool_size: 4